From Red Mind to Blue Mind: Biohacking the Brain for Resilience, Focus and Emotional Regulation
Modern mental overload is rarely just a psychological issue. It is increasingly a state-regulation and energy-regulation problem. In this lecture, Dr. Arpit Bansal presents a clinically grounded framework for understanding resilience, focus, and emotional regulation through the lens of Red Mind and Blue Mind. Red Mind describes a state of chronic threat physiology marked by sympathetic overactivation, vigilance, cortisol burden, sleep fragmentation, craving loops, reduced HRV, glucose volatility, and increased inflammatory load. Blue Mind, in contrast, represents a physiology of safety characterized by parasympathetic access, improved vagal tone, better heart-rate variability, emotional steadiness, attentional restoration, and greater cognitive flexibility.
The talk connects neuroscience, metabolic psychiatry, gut-brain medicine, and performance science. Drawing from his work as a cancer surgeon, gut-health specialist, and Blue Mind advocate, Dr. Bansal explores how the same brain can produce very different behaviors under different metabolic and nervous-system conditions. Mood is reframed not merely as story or psychology, but as a biologically modifiable output shaped by ATP availability, mitochondrial function, insulin signaling, inflammation, sleep quality, microbiome signals, and autonomic balance.
The lecture then expands into the science of flow. Using principles from Dr. Bansal’s “Neuroscience of Flow” framework, the audience will understand how chronic stress, distraction, multitasking, sleep debt, and digital overstimulation trap people in Red Mind, while breath regulation, microflow rituals, HRV-guided coherence, blue-space exposure, and challenge-skill balance can reopen access to focus, resilience, and emotional control.
Flow is presented as a trainable neurobiological state, not a mystical peak reserved for elite performers.
